因为不明白你问题的用意,只能这么回答你了。
创新互联长期为成百上千客户提供的网站建设服务,团队从业经验10年,关注不同地域、不同群体,并针对不同对象提供差异化的产品和服务;打造开放共赢平台,与合作伙伴共同营造健康的互联网生态环境。为康巴什企业提供专业的成都做网站、网站设计,康巴什网站改版等技术服务。拥有十多年丰富建站经验和众多成功案例,为您定制开发。
绝对路径是指在文件标识符的位置,应该包含了从磁盘驱动器符号开始的所有完整路径。那么相对路径只需要在文件标识符的位置,包含斜杠 加 文件名就可以了。
相对路径,其实是指从相对于当前文件夹而言。
因为 \ 在 C/C++/C# 中是转义前导字符,例如 \n 代表换行。
如果路径中刚好有类似转义字符开头的,那么就会引起问题,所以路径中的 \ 必须用 \\ 的形式。
1、c/c++把一个\用来定义转义字符,如'\n'表示一个换行符。
2、为了区别\是用来转义的,还是它本身,规定\\表示一个字符\本身。
3、所以dos路径中的\,在c/c++里必须用\\表示。
4、如果是ms windows 下使用c/c++,可以用一个/来表示dos路径的\。
5、示例:
"d:\\test\\1.txt"
"d:/test/1.txt"
以上两个路径在ms windows下是等价的。
斜杠 \ 在程序中表示转义符号。
要在字符串中出现 '\' 就必须写成‘\\’进行反转义。